I have a quite fun bug. I load some code and suddenly the packageOrganizer is wiped out and contains worng information. I checked checked checked no success so far and I would love to have something to say notify me when any change happen to the dictionary of packageOrganizer.
I has similar thoughts about tracking the object's changes. It could possibly done by replacing a reference to an object by proxy, which intercepts all messages sent to it and then, sending the same message to wrapped object, and after that, compares a object's contents with its hollow copy (which made beforehead). Then , if change is detected - notify a listener.
So, this is quite easy to implement.. but integrating it into a debugger is a lil bit another story :)
The proxy gives problems with identity, but indeed change tracking is solvable as in <http://scg.unibe.ch/archive/papers/Reng08aTransMemory.pdf>. I guess what Stef wants is more something like <http://scg.unibe.ch/archive/papers/Lien09aCompass.pdf>. Lukas -- Lukas Renggli www.lukas-renggli.ch
